Case Study
Extraction of traditional medicinal plants
Customer: Balai Materia Medica, East Java Province, Indonesia
Balai Materia Medica is one of the Technical Implementation Units (UPT) of the Health Department of East Java Province in Indonesia. The institute focuses on cultivation and research of
local traditional medicinal plants that serve as raw material for herbal drugs. They have a large
collection of rare plants and also provide extraction services.
Application: Determination of active compounds in medicinal
plants
Extraction of dried medicinal and herbal plants for the determination of valuable, active
compounds. Besides their own research, the institute acts also as local extraction service
center. For example they extract flavonoids and alkaloids from CAKAR AYAM (Selaginella
deoderleinii Heiron). This plant is used for the treatment for diseases of the respiratory tract,
inflammations and rheumatism.
Equipment: SpeedExtractor E-916, Syncore® Analyst R-12
UPT uses the BUCHI SpeedExtractor E-916 with 20 mL extraction cells. The extracts are
concentrated using Syncore® Analyst R-12 and subsequently analyzed by Thin Layer Chromatography technique to quantify flavonoids, alkaloids and other valuable compounds.

After implementing SpeedExtractor E-916 and Syncore® Analyst, the process cycles became
faster. The extracts are cleaner and contain less co-extracted compounds that trouble the
analytics. So the customer gets more reliable results in far less time.
